American televangelist Guillermo Maldonado visits Kenya


American televangelist Guillermo Maldonado is in Kenya for a week-long official trip.

He was upon arrival at the Jomo Kenyatta International Airport (JKIA) in Nairobi on March 27, 2023,, received by several dignitaries including First Lady Rachel Ruto.

He is set to meet top government officials, host a business conference and other public meetings including a Kingdom Business Dinner during his stay in the country.

The Apostle is in the country at the invitation of Eagles Christian Church International led by the Bishop, Dr Stephen Mutua.

He is also the guest speaker at the Great Africa Harvest Conference which takes place from March 28, to April 1, 2023.

The meeting is expected to bring together business and religious leaders from across Africa.

The Apostle will be the keynote speaker at a Kingdom Business Dinner that will take place at the Weston Hotel in Nairobi.

The dinner is aimed at empowering business and religious leaders with the skills necessary to navigate the current disruptions in the marketplace.

Weston Hotel is owned by President William Ruto and the First Lady could be attending the function after recently being more involved in spiritual matters.

Apostle Maldonado said upon arrival that he is in the country purposely to bless Kenya

“I want to invite all the business community to the Weston Hotel. We gonna be there and I’m gonna have some principles for you to prosper… want you to come, bring someone and I want you to have fellowship with other business people,” Apostle Maldonado said.

The First Lady had initially announced monthly church services at State House, a place that has been a frequent visit for religious leaders since the Kenya Kwanza administration took over.

“The Bible says ‘People will go up to Jerusalem, year after year, to celebrate the feast of the tabernacles’, and I think that this is a place where people will come year after year for Thanksgiving. I want to tell the church that this is not the last service we are having, you will be coming here month after month to give thanks to the Lord for doing us good,” First Lady said.

He is the co-founder and senior pastor of El Rey Jesus (English: King Jesus Ministry) in Miami, Florida.

His church is one of the largest Hispanic church in the US with a total of 15,000 and 20,000 individuals per week.
